Thunderbird at Bletchley

An unusual sight noted at Bletchley this morning was a Virgin Thunderbird seen at 1020 in the carriage sidings. Normally, the nearest based Class 57 is at Rugby although until a couple of years ago they were regularly seen in the Parcels Dock at Bletchley station. They were also sometime regulars at Milton Keynes Central, normally on weekends, being stationed in Platform 1.

Identity of this morning's visitor is unknown and its reason for being there is unclear. I am hoping to get out to do some photography locally as the weather should be fine so it will be interesting to see whether a 57 puts in an appearance at Bletchley again tomorrow.
